About

Bishop's Stortford West encompasses residential neighbourhoods and the town's mainline railway station, a key transport link to London and Cambridge. The area includes the River Stort Navigation, with its towpath providing a route for walking and cycling through the town's western edge.

To the north, the area extends into the rural ward of Braughing, characterised by farmland and smaller villages along the River Quin. Braughing is known for its historic ford and the alignment of four former coaching inns along its high street, reflecting its past importance on the route from London to Cambridge.

Area overview

On average Bishop's Stortford West & Braughing has very low deprivation and moderate crime levels, with around 42 crimes per 1,000 residents per year. Approximately 9.9% of homes in this area are social housing provided by a local council or housing association. The average income per household in Bishop's Stortford West & Braughing is £81,532 per year. There are 12 schools in Bishop's Stortford West & Braughing: 9 primary (2 Outstanding and 6 Good) and 2 secondary (0 Outstanding and 0 Good). Bishop's Stortford West & Braughing is home to around 10,829 people, with a population density of about 175.8 per km2.

Property prices in Bishop's Stortford West & Braughing

Based on 158 recent sales, the median property price is £472,625 in Bishop's Stortford West & Braughing area, with individual transactions ranging from £87,000 up to £2,750,000.
